How does ARM support deployment planning for contingencies?

Explanation:
ARM supports contingency deployment planning by providing a clear picture of available resources and when they can be used. It starts with forecasting asset needs for different surge or emergency scenarios, so planners know how many aircraft, crews, and support elements are required. That forecast is turned into practical flight schedules that respect maintenance windows, crew rest and qualification requirements, and mission priorities, ensuring assets are allocated efficiently and reliably. ARM also coordinates readiness across units, helps pre-position spares, and aligns maintenance plans so multiple units can back each other up if one is diverted or tied up. This approach keeps the force prepared and able to respond quickly without over-committing or leaving critical capabilities unavailable. Increasing downtime to reserve resources would reduce readiness, random allocation would introduce chaos and risk, and ignoring maintenance constraints would undermine safety and reliability, which is why those options don’t fit.
